Overhead Compensation in Performance Profiling

Allen D. Malony, Sameer S. Shende

Performance Research Laboratory, Department of Computer and Information Science
University of Oregon, Eugene, OR, USA,

{malony,sameer}@cs.uoregon.edu

Abstract:

Measurement-based profiling introduces intrusion in program execution. Intrusion effects can be mitigated by compensating for measurement overhead. Techniques for compensation analysis in performance profiling are presented and their implementation in the TAU performance system described. Experimental results on the NAS parallel benchmarks demonstrate that overhead compensation can be effective in improving the accuracy of performance profiling.
